Francine, Princess of Montenegro


Princess Francine Petrović Njegoš of Montenegro was the wife of Prince Nicholas of Montenegro, the pretender to the throne of Montenegro.

Biography

Princess Francine was born in Casablanca, French Morocco, the daughter of Antoine Navarro and Rachel Wazana.
Living in Morocco until the age of 12, her family emigrated to France and settled in Marseille, Bouches-du-Rhône, where her father made a career in the French Foreign Legion.
She studied law in Paris. She was established as a stylist and fashion designer.
She died in Paris on 6 August 2008.

Marriage and children

In 1976 she married Prince Nikola of Montenegro in Trebeurden, Côtes-du-Nord on 27 November. Together they raised a family at Les Lilas, France;
